The frequency and the diagnosis of pituitary dysfunction after traumatic brain injury - Glynn N, Agha A.

PURPOSE: Clinical research studies over the last 15  years have reported a significant burden of hypopituitarism in survivors of traumatic brain injury (TBI). However, debate still exists about the true prevalence of hypopituitarism after head injury. ...
